Best Used Golf Clubs for Beginners: Top Picks and Recommendations

Choosing the right golf clubs as a beginner can be overwhelming. The market is flooded with options, each claiming to enhance your game. However, focusing on essential features can lead to better decisions. Look for clubs that offer forgiveness and stability. These traits help improve accuracy and distance for new golfers.

When selecting used clubs, inspect their condition closely. Check for dents, scratches, and rust. A well-maintained club can perform just as well as new ones. Understand the specifications, like shaft flex and grip size. These small details can significantly influence your performance on the course.

Many beginners often struggle with overthinking their purchase. It's natural to want the best, but sometimes, simpler options work best. Remember that your skills will develop over time. Investing in a comfortable set of clubs now will allow you to grow without the distraction of expensive gear. Trust your instincts and prioritize comfort and feel over brand names.

Quality vs. Price: How to Determine If a Used Club is Worth It

When searching for used golf clubs, quality and price are crucial.
According to industry reports, nearly 70% of golfers prefer purchasing pre-owned equipment to maximize their investments. To determine if a club is worth its price, inspect key features such as shaft condition, clubface wear, and grip texture. Many players overlook signs of wear, which can greatly impact performance.

Tips for evaluating clubs include researching the model's original price versus the asking price. A general rule suggests that a club should be no more than 50% of its original cost if it’s in good condition. Additionally, consider the brand’s reputation in the market. Data shows that certain brands retain their value better, even when used.

Be mindful that not every used club will meet your needs. Sometimes a lower price doesn't equate to better quality. Remember to test the club if possible. Seek feedback from fellow golfers or online reviews. Quality gear can significantly enhance your game, so tread carefully in your selection process.
